Vio-Lence to start recording their comeback EP in January

Reunited San Francisco Bay Area thrashers Vio-Lence will enter Trident Studios in Pacheco, Calif. On January 18 to begin recording their new EP, tentatively scheduled for late summer via Metal Blade Records.

Producer Juan Urteaga, who has worked with Testament, Machine Head and Exodus, among many others, will lead the sessions.

Vocalist Sean Killian has previously described Vio-Lence’s new music as “a cross between Eternal [Nightmare de 1988], Oppressing [The Masses de 1990] and the 1993 demo ”.

It’s fast, it’s heavy. We have good riffs and stuff like that. […] We think people are going to go crazy when they hear it. We have heavy words, heavy themes. We’re not a political group, so when I say “heavy” it’s just crazy stuff that pops out of my head.

Last August, Vio-Lence released a new digital single, California Über Alles, a cover of the Dead Kennedys classic. The group also shot a music video for the song with director Scott Kirkeeng.
